Como configurar o .htaccess para ignorar subdiretórios específicos?

1

Eu tenho três diretórios, Dir1, Dir2 & Dir3 na raiz da minha instalação do Drupal. Eu quero ignorar esses diretórios.

Eu tentei o abaixo em .htaccess e não está funcionando (Permitindo subdiretórios).

RewriteCond %{REQUEST_URI} "/Dir1/" [OR]
RewriteCond %{REQUEST_URI} "/Dir2/" [OR]
RewriteCond %{REQUEST_URI} "/Dir3/"
RewriteRule (.*) $1
    
por zyan Billings 13.12.2017 / 10:04

1 resposta

2

Você editou seu arquivo .htaccess inserindo o código acima após a diretiva "RewriteEngine on", antes de o Drupal reescrever.

<IfModule mod_rewrite.c>
RewriteEngine on
RewriteCond %{REQUEST_URI} "/Dir1/" [OR]
RewriteCond %{REQUEST_URI} "/Dir2/" [OR]
RewriteCond %{REQUEST_URI} "/Dir3/"
RewriteRule (.*) $1 [L]

E adicione [L] na regra de reescrita que diz para parar por aí e ignorar o resto das regras de reescrita.

    
por 13.12.2017 / 10:09